3. CHECK BRAKE DISC AND PARKING BRAKE SHOE LINING FOR PROPER CONTACT

a. Apply chalk to the inside surface of the disc. Then grind the brake shoe lining on the disc until full

contact is achieved.

If the drum and brake shoe lining do not have full contact, use a brake shoe grinder or replace the
brake shoe.

b. After the inspection, wipe the chalk off of the inside surface of the disc and lining surface.

REASSEMBLY

HINT:

Use the same procedures for the LH side and RH side.

The procedures listed below are for the LH side.

1. INSTALL PARKING BRAKE ANCHOR BLOCK

a. Install the anchor block with the 2 nuts.

Torque: 86 N*m (877 kgf*cm, 63 ft.*lbf)

2. CONNECT NO. 3 PARKING BRAKE CABLE ASSEMBLY

a. Connect the No. 3 parking brake cable with the bolt.

Torque: 8.0 N*m (82 kgf*cm, 71 in.*lbf)

3. INSTALL PARKING BRAKE SHOE LEVER LH

a. Apply high temperature grease to the parking brake shoe lever.

b. Install the parking brake shoe lever to the No. 3 parking brake cable.

4. INSTALL NO. 2 PARKING BRAKE SHOE ASSEMBLY LH

a. Apply high temperature grease to the areas of the backing plate that contact the shoe.

b. Using SST, install the No. 2 parking brake shoe with the shoe hold down spring pin, compression

spring and shoe hold down spring cup.

SST 09718-00011

5. INSTALL NO. 1 PARKING BRAKE SHOE ASSEMBLY LH

a. Apply high temperature grease to the areas of the backing plate that contact the shoe.

b. Apply the high temperature grease to the areas of the shoe adjusting screw set shown in the

illustration below.

NOTE:

Carefully distinguish the parking brake shoe lever RH and LH.

c. Set the parking brake shoe and shoe adjuster screw set in place.

d. Connect the tension spring.

e. Using SST, install the shoe hold down spring pin, compression spring and shoe hold down spring

cup.

SST 09718-00011

6. INSTALL PARKING BRAKE SHOE RETURN SPRING

a. Using SST, install the shoe return spring.

SST: 09703-30011
